hit-by-pitch
名詞
(baseball) An official scoring play in which a batter is hit by a pitched ball, and is awarded first base as a result. The batter is referred to as a hit batsman.
日本語の意味
野球において、打者が投手からの投球に当たり、その結果として一塁に進むための公式得点プレイ。打者は「ヒットバッツマン」と呼ばれる。
